Summary
Diagnostic hysteroscopy before in vitro fertilization (IVF) identifies uterine pathologies in 45% of cases. Treating these conditions, like endometritis, can improve IVF pregnancy rates, making hysteroscopy a valuable pre-treatment investigation.

Background:
- Uterine cavity assessment is crucial for successful in vitro fertilization (IVF).
- Diagnostic hysteroscopy offers a direct visualization of the uterine lining.
- Pre-IVF screening protocols aim to optimize implantation rates.
Purpose of the Study:
- To evaluate the diagnostic utility and benefits of hysteroscopy before IVF.
- To determine the prevalence of intrauterine pathologies in infertile patients undergoing IVF.
- To assess the impact of hysteroscopy-guided treatment on IVF pregnancy outcomes.
Main Methods:
- Retrospective study of 145 patients undergoing intracytoplasmic sperm injection (ICSI).
- Systematic office hysteroscopy performed before the initial IVF stimulation cycle.
- Pathological findings were treated medically or surgically prior to embryo transfer.
Main Results:
- Hysteroscopy revealed pathologies in 45% of patients, with endometritis, polyps, and myomas being most common.
- No significant difference in pathology rates was observed between patients over 38 and younger patients.
- Treatment of pathologies resulted in pregnancy rates comparable to those with normal uterine cavities; 40% of endometritis patients conceived post-antibiotic treatment.
Conclusions:
- Systematic pre-IVF hysteroscopy is an effective diagnostic tool.
- Identifying and treating intrauterine pathologies can potentially enhance IVF-ICSI pregnancy rates.
- Hysteroscopy should be considered as part of the routine infertility workup prior to assisted reproductive technologies.
